Part 1: How I Hoard Cat Food (The Shiny Gold of the Game)

Cat Food is the holy grail. It buys you those sweet, sweet Uber Rares and recharges your energy when you’re hyper-fixated at 2:00 AM. Here is how I get mine without spending my actual, real-life rent money.

1. Gamatoto is My Little Pixelated Best Friend

Look, Gamatoto and I have a bond. I send that little guy into the caves, and he comes back with weird bones, bricks, and—most importantly—Cat Food.

  • My quirk tip: Set a timer on your phone for his expeditions! I usually do the 6-hour runs during the workday. I swear, the feeling of opening the app to find he brought back 7 Cat Food feels like winning the mini-lottery. Also, level him up ASAP. Give him the best helpers you can find!

2. The "First Clear" Goldmine

  • Anecdote time: I used to ignore the collab events because I thought, "Eh, I don't care about this random Japanese anime." BIG MISTAKE. That was free Cat Food just sitting there! Now, I clear every event stage I can physically manage.

3. Watching Ads (Yes, Really, Hear Me Out)

I know, I know. Nobody likes ads. But when I’m sitting on the couch watching TV, I’ll literally just sit there, tap the "Watch Ad" button in the Cat Food store, put my phone face down, and let it play. 4. THE GOLDEN RULE: Never, EVER Do Single Pulls!

Please learn from my trauma. When I was a newbie, I spent 150 Cat Food the second I got it. I got a duplicate Archer Cat. I cried inside.

  • Save for Guaranteed 11-Draws ONLY. 1,500 Cat Food is a lot, I know. It takes patience. But waiting for a "100% Guaranteed Uber" banner will change your life. Don't gamble on single pulls unless you have silver/gold tickets!

Part 2: XP – How to Level Up Without Going Bankrupt

XP is your in-game cash. You need millions of it if you want to push your units past level 30. Here’s how I keep my XP bank overflowing.

1. XP Blitz Stages are Sacred

Check the event schedule! The XP Stage, XP Megablitz, and XP Colosseum are where the real gains are.

  • Warning: They can be terrifying at first (Black enemies move ridiculously fast!).
  • My strategy: Battle Cats Free Cat Food I built a dedicated "Anti-Black" team. Pizza Cat and Weightlifter Cat carry me through these. Throw on an XP Up power-item before the stage starts, and if you're feeling brave, use a Treasure Radar on the hardest XP stage you can beat to guarantee the max drop. You’ll walk away with hundreds of thousands (sometimes millions) of XP in three minutes.

2. Grind the Weekend Stages

If you’re still earlier in the game, the Weekend Stage is your bread and butter. Put on a podcast, sit down, and grind it out. It’s mindless, but it works.

3. The Great Duplicate Cat Dilemma

When you use a Rare Ticket and get a cat you already have, the game asks: Convert to XP or Use for +1 level?

  • Early game: If it's a useless duplicate normal cat or a bad rare, early-game me used to dump them for XP.
  • PRO TIP: Save them! Once you beat Stories of Legend, you unlock "NP" (Nutrient Points) which are way more valuable later. But if you are desperately broke in the early game, cashing in a duplicate unit for a quick 100k+ XP can save you in a pinch.

My Secret Weapon: Treasures (Don't Ignore Them!)

If you take one thing away from this blog post, let it be this: GO BACK AND GET ALL GOLD TREASURES IN EMPIRE OF CATS.

I spent three weeks stuck on Into the Future Chapter 1 because I was lazy and skipped treasures. I thought, "Ah, 10% extra energy recovery isn't that big a deal." IT IS A BIG DEAL.
Treasures boost your cat production speed, increase your XP gain, boost your cat strength, and make energy recharge faster. Wait for a "Treasure Festival" event (they happen almost every day at specific hours), grab your fastest running cats (looking at you, Giraffe Cat), and farm those Gold Treasures!

 

At the end of the day, The Battle Cats is a marathon, not a sprint. You’re gonna have days where RNGesus hates you and you get three Stilts Cats in a row. It’s fine! Smile, sell 'em, send Gamatoto out again, and keep pushing.
